Transaction 34db3d6bd8d803c03321fd60b488d9fca78fe53c9e1d23ee5a37fdf1b47899ce

2 Input
2 Outputs
  • 34db3d6bd8d803c03321fd60b488d9fca78fe53c9e1d23ee5a37fdf1b47899ce:0
  • value  22133038
    address  1CmRkLTNLS2x3xBn5dtvoRSATRxTDFnGhA
  • 34db3d6bd8d803c03321fd60b488d9fca78fe53c9e1d23ee5a37fdf1b47899ce:1
  • value  775313
    address  149E47RFkaT9dEgnssEaXiReb3Tpck9gTr